上一个内容里实现了无限水下游、模拟1F数据包(可以实现自动移动刷新我们的客户端画面),本次就来分析一下游戏瞬移漏洞的这个事情。

首先游戏瞬移漏洞是怎样产生的?第一种服务端是弱服务端,服务端没有校验客户端发什么就是什么,第二种在设计逻辑上面没有问题,但是逻辑给它岔开了用,这中岔开了用出现的问题很可能之前就没有考虑过,有的只做开发没有做安全,它不知道还可以这样玩,然后我这样玩逻辑就出现问题了,比如titan这游戏的数据包消息在NetClient类里把它还原成了函数比如OnMoveStop、OnMoveJump、OnMoveWJump这些还有在水下走路,这些东西岔开来用,就有可能找到它逻辑上的漏洞,就是它以前没相关它还会岔开来用,比如先OnMoveStop更新坐标然后OnMoveWalk向前走然后停下来OnMoveStop,这也就实现了走了,之前也这样欺骗的服务端实现了跟随,但也可以这样先OnMoveWalk然后OnMoveJump最后OnMoveStop,就是岔开了用以后,它的逻辑处不过来或者它本来的逻辑设定的就造成瞬移,但这种情况要大量的去测,也比较麻烦,这种的相对来说是比较低级的错误,犯的人也不是很多,所以成功率不是特别高,然后第三种是跟技能或者某些活动或者传送点有关,这种属于功能性的漏洞,这种相对来讲也不好搞,然后

void NetClient::Teleport(float x, float h, float y, float face)
{
    // 修正坐标
     //PAIM aim = Client->GetAimByName(L"r");
     //if (aim == nullptr) {
     //	return;
     //}

     // 目的地坐标
     //float decX = aim->x;
     //float decH = aim->h;
     //float decY = aim->y;
 /*   float decX = 3843.776123f;
    float decH = 11.731983f;
    float decY = -2005.533813f;
    float face = 0.0f;*/

    union {
        unsigned nt = 0xFFC00000;
        float fNan;
    }v;
    /*
        这里的参数虽然都是无效值,但不见得就非要全部是无效值
        可能只设置x坐标就可以,可能值设置y坐标就可以,可能要设置x、y坐标就可以。。。
        现在全部设置成无效值了,如果游戏服务端有这个漏洞,我们角色的坐标就会
        全部设置成无效值,然后按照逻辑来讲下一次设置坐标的函数可以任意修改
        然后还可能有的游戏设置NaN不成功,这种的可以多试几个修改坐标或者其它数据的函数
        如果还都不行那就没办法了
    */
    //Client->MoveWJump(v.fNan, v.fNan, v.fNan, v.fNan, v.fNan, v.fNan, v.fNan); // 可以把坐标设置成nan
    //Client->MoveWalk(v.fNan, v.fNan, v.fNan, v.fNan, v.fNan, v.fNan, v.fNan); // 可以把坐标设置成nan
    Client->MoveStop(v.fNan, v.fNan, v.fNan, v.fNan); // 可以把坐标设置成nan
    Client->MoveStop(x, h, y, face);
    // 利用修正坐标数据包瞬移
    Client->SetCoord(Client->Player.lId, x, h, y, face);
}
